Mammoth-scale Residential Complex Relatively Free from Various Regulations
Hyundai Construction will open the model house for the mammoth residential complex "Hillstate The Unjeong" on the 26th (Friday) and sell 2,669 residential officetel units within the complex.
This complex is scheduled to be built in the Wadong-dong area of Unjeong New Town, Paju-si, Gyeonggi-do. It will consist of 13 buildings ranging from 5 basement floors to 49 above-ground floors, with a total of 3,413 households (744 apartments and 2,669 residential officetel units). Within the complex, "Shinsegae Property" will establish a large-scale community-type shopping space called "Starfield Village." Additionally, "Jongno M School" is also planned to open there.
The floor plan of these officetels resembles that of apartments. The officetels feature apartment-level layouts. Except for the penthouses, all units are 84㎡ with a 3-room structure, and each has two bathrooms. A pantry and utility room are provided around the kitchen to secure storage space for food ingredients and other items. A dressing room is included in Room 2, and a coffered ceiling is applied in the living room (Room 1) and kitchen.
These officetels are relatively more affordable compared to apartments. The sale price for the exclusive 84㎡ units starts from the 700 million KRW range. Moreover, a 50% interest-free benefit on the interim payment is offered, effectively providing a discount on the sale price.
The "Hillstate The Unjeong" officetels can be purchased by anyone aged 19 or older regardless of their place of residence or subscription savings account status. Additionally, applications are possible regardless of home ownership, and they are relatively free from various regulations such as loan restrictions, re-winning limitations, and mandatory residence requirements.
